Content
Kneisel, Ch.: Detecting mountain permafrost and hazard assessment for debris flows through the application of electrical resistivity tomography - an example from the Swiss Alps (with 6 figures and 1 table). 1-10
Heckmann, T., Wichmann, V. & Becht, M.: Sediment transport by avalanches in the Bavarian Alps revisited - a perspective on modelling (with 5 figures and 2 tables). 11-25
Barnikel, F. & Becht, M.: Regional historical analysis of natural hazards in the Alps - The HANG Project (with 4 figures). 27-36
Irmler, R., v.d. Borg, K., Daut, G., MÌusbacher, R., Schneider, H. & Strunk, H.: The reconstruction of debris flow frequency using sediments of lake Lago di Braies-Italy (with 7 figures and 3 tables) 37-50
Sass, O.: Spatial patterns of rockfall intensity in the northern Alps (with 6 figures and 4 tables) 51-65
Morche, D. & Schmidt, K.-H.: Particle size and particle shape analyses of unconsolidated material from sediment sources and sinks in a small Alpine catchment (Reintal, Bavarian Alps, Germany) (with 1 photo, 9 figures and 2 tables) 67-79
Beylich, A.A, Lindblad, K. & Molau, U.: Direct human impacts on mechanical denudation in an arctic-oceanic periglacial environment in northern Swedish Lapland (Abisko mountain area) (with 6 figures and 4 tables) 81-100
Tillmann, A., Ries, J.B. & Albrecht, V.: Geomorphological processes in mountainous regions and their modeling in web-based education (with 4 figures). 101-112
Zemp, M., Kääb, A., Hoelzle, M. & Haeberli, W.: GIS-based modelling of glacial sediment balance (with 8 figures and 2 tables) 113-129
Schütt, B., Thiemann, St. & Wenclawiak, B.: Deposition of modern fluvio-lacustrine sediments in Lake Abaya, South Ethiopia-A case study from the delta areas of Bilate River and Gidabo River, northern basin (with 8 figures and 2 tables) 131-151
Bubenzer, O. & Besler, H.: Human occupation of sand seas during the early and mid-Holocene examples from Egypt (with 4 figures and 1 table) 153-165
Harnischmacher, St. & Zepp, H.: Fluvialmorphologische Untersuchungen als Grundlage für die Renaturierung kleiner Fließgewässer (mit 13 Abbildungen und 1 Tabelle) 167-188
Damm, B.: Gravitative Massenbewegungen in Niedersachsen. Die Altmündener Wand-Analyse und Bewertung eines Rutschungsstandortes (mit 9 Abbildungen und 3 Tabellen) 189-209
Seeger, M., Errea, M.-P., Lana-Renault, N., Beguería, S., Arnáez, J., Martí, C., Regüés, D. & García-Ruiz, J.-M.: Charakteristika des Sedimenttransports in einem Kleineinzugsgebiet der Aragonesischen Pyrenäen (mit 7 Abbildungen und 4 Tabellen) 211-228
